Kryo isn't required for this; newer versions do support records but we
want something like a PojoSerializer for records to be performant.
The core challenges are
a) detecting records during type extraction
b) ensuring parameters are passed to the constructor in the right order.

There are a number of cases where the REST API can return infinity or
NaN for certain double fields.
This is problematic because the JSON spec does not allow such values,
and tooling working against that spec may run into issues when
encountering such a value.

The MetricGroup interface contains methods to create groups and metrics
using an int as a name. The original intention was to allow pattern like
|group.addGroup("subtaskIndex").addGroup(0)| , but this didn't really
work out, with |addGroup(String, String)| serving this use case much
better.
